--- title: Configuration description: Configure CVMI through config files and environment variables. --- # Configuration CVMI can be configured through configuration files and environment variables. This allows you to set default values for common options and customize behavior for different environments. ## Config File Locations and Priority Configuration is stored in JSON format. CVMI looks for configuration in the following order (highest priority first): 1. **CLI flags** - Command-line arguments override all other settings 2. **Custom config** - `--config <path>` specifies a custom configuration file 3. **Project-level** - `./.cvmi.json` in the current directory 4. **Global** - `~/.cvmi/config.json` in your home directory 5. **Environment variables** - Lowest priority, used as fallback ### Global Config Path The global configuration is stored at: ``` ~/.cvmi/config.json ``` This is separate from `~/.agents/` which is used for storing installed skills. ## Environment Variables ### Nostr MCP Environment Variables CVMI uses the following environment variable prefixes for configuration: | Prefix | Description | | ---------------- | ------------------------------------------ | | `CVMI_SERVE_*` | Settings for the `serve` command (gateway) | | `CVMI_GATEWAY_*` | Legacy alias for `CVMI_SERVE_*` | | `CVMI_USE_*` | Settings for the `use` command (proxy) | | `CVMI_PROXY_*` | Legacy alias for `CVMI_USE_*` | ### Additional Serve Environment Variables | Variable | Description | | ------------------------------------- | --------------------------------------------- | | `CVMI_SERVE_URL` / `CVMI_GATEWAY_URL` | Set the remote Streamable HTTP MCP server URL | ### Logging Environment Variables The underlying `@contextvm/sdk` uses these environment variables to control logging: | Variable | Values | Description | | ----------------- | ------------------------------------------ | --------------------------------------------------- | | `LOG_LEVEL` | `debug`, `info`, `warn`, `error`, `silent` | Minimum log level to output (default: `info`) | | `LOG_DESTINATION` | `stderr`, `stdout`, `file` | Where to write logs (default: `stderr`) | | `LOG_FILE` | path string | Path to log file (used when `LOG_DESTINATION=file`) | | `LOG_ENABLED` | `true`, `false` | Disable all logging with `false` (default: `true`) | ## Example Config Files ### Global Config (`~/.cvmi/config.json`) ```json { "serve": { "url": "https://my.mcp.com/mcp", "command": "npx", "args": ["@modelcontextprotocol/server-filesystem", "."], "privateKey": "nsec1...", "relays": ["wss://relay.damus.io"], "public": false, "encryption": "optional" }, "use": { "privateKey": "nsec1...", "relays": ["wss://relay.damus.io"], "serverPubkey": "npub1...", "encryption": "optional" } } ``` **Note:** For `serve`, configure either `serve.url` (remote Streamable HTTP MCP server) **or** `serve.command`/`serve.args` (spawn local stdio MCP server), not both. ### Project-Level Config (`./.cvmi.json`) ```json { "serve": { "command": "npx", "args": ["@modelcontextprotocol/server-filesystem", "./data"], "relays": ["wss://relay.damus.io", "wss://relay.nostr.band"], "encryption": "required" } } ``` ## About Quoting Commands When using `cvmi serve`, the MCP server is spawned directly (no shell). It's recommended to pass the command and its arguments as separate tokens after the `--` separator: ```bash # Recommended - separate tokens npx cvmi serve -- npx -y @modelcontextprotocol/server-filesystem /tmp ``` If you accidentally pass a full command as a single quoted string, CVMI will automatically split it into an executable and arguments for you: ```bash # Also works - CVMI auto-splits npx cvmi serve -- "npx -y @modelcontextprotocol/server-filesystem /tmp" ``` ## Passing Environment Variables to Spawned MCP Server Use the `--env` or `-e` flag (repeatable) to pass environment variables to the spawned MCP server: ```bash npx cvmi serve -e LOG_LEVEL=debug -e NODE_ENV=production -- npx -y @modelcontextprotocol/server-filesystem /tmp ``` You can also set environment variables in the configuration file under `serve.env`: ```json { "serve": { "command": "npx", "args": ["@modelcontextprotocol/server-filesystem", "/tmp"], "env": { "LOG_LEVEL": "debug", "NODE_ENV": "production" } } } ``` ## Key Formats CVMI accepts keys in multiple formats: - **Hex format** - With or without `0x` prefix (e.g., `a1b2c3...` or `0xa1b2c3...`) - **NIP-19 bech32 format** - For private keys (`nsec1...`) and public keys (`npub1...`) If no private key is provided, CVMI auto-generates one for you. ## Examples ### Run serve with debug logging to a file ```bash LOG_LEVEL=debug LOG_DESTINATION=file LOG_FILE=./cvmi.log npx cvmi serve -- npx -y @modelcontextprotocol/server-filesystem /tmp ``` ### Run use with only warnings and errors ```bash LOG_LEVEL=warn npx cvmi use npub1q... ``` ### Use custom config file ```bash npx cvmi serve --config ./my-config.json -- npx -y @modelcontextprotocol/server-filesystem /tmp ```Configuration
